我需要在来自服务器的所有响应中捕获一个可能的登录页面,因此我全局覆盖了Backbone.sync,以便在传递错误之前可以检查所有错误。Backbone.originalSync = Backbone.sync;
var originalSuccess看起来原始的Backbone.sync以不同的方式包装了它的错误<
我在主干ajax成功方法中有自己的自定义错误代码,以防服务器返回错误。问题是,这段代码在我的应用程序中重复,我想在一个地方编辑成功函数,所以我不必在每次ajax成功时都重复这个错误处理程序。我想编辑成功函数以包含此错误检查包装器。你知道怎么做吗?更新后的代码仍不起作用:
这确实让我走得更远了,但是错误处理程序并没有起到包装的作用。数据没有传递到我的ajax调用中。事实上,我在ajax调用上的成功方法已经不再运行了。// Save t